Innovation.

Innovation stands as one of our primary values at Santa Julia, where growing non-traditional varieties becomes a key innovative practice.

Our vine portfolio boasts more than 35 varieties, all of them unknown in Argentina and originally sourced from different regions across the world. These varieties are vinified into very small and exclusive batches in the experimental fermentation lab at the winery. Those varieties which, over time, manage to adapt well to the soil and climate conditions in the area are in the running for becoming part of the Santa Julia varietal line.
